
Valencia have completed the signing of Braga ace Danilo Barbosa on a season-long loan with a view to a permanent move.
The midfielder has only just returned from the Under-20 World Cup, where he won the Silver Ball award playing in a Brazil side that finished as runners-up.
The 19-year-old joined Braga from Vasco da Gama ahead of the 2014-15 campaign and scored two goals in 23 Primeira Liga appearances during his one season in Portugal.
"I am very happy to be joining this great club and to get to know the stadium," Danilo told Valencia's official website.
"This is a very pleasing moment for me, facing a new challenge. Valencia are a team with a lot of history and I want to participate in that. I am going to give my all for the club."
Danilo becomes Valencia's fourth major signing from Portugal this summer, after Valencia confirmed the permanent moves of Benfica trio Rodrigo, Andre Gomes and Joao Cancelo.
